Tips to Create a Perfect Quilt Using a Fabric Panel

A fabric panel is defined as a piece of specific-sized fabric with a decorative pattern on it. The panel is versatile as you can use it for a variety of quilting projects, which include quilts, wall hangings and others.

Fabric panels are placed together like a puzzle to give a unique pattern to your quilt.  The process is completed with a border or binding. By using custom prints, it’s easy to create a quilt design of your choice.  The best part is no wastage; you can even use the scraps of fabric.

What should you consider when using a fabric panel for a quilt?

Choose the right size

You might find different sized fabric panels in the market. Though there is a minor difference in the size, you should know the exact dimensions of fabric panels before sewing them together.  Measure their width and height and multiply the number to get the accurate size of the panel. 

Correctly cut fabric panels

Cutting fabric panels without measuring can be risky.  You should correctly measure the panel and choose the right fabric size before cutting it. The fabric shouldn’t be too thick or too thin. For this, you should check seam allowances before cutting. There shouldn’t be any extra material as they might be visible after sewing panels together.
